How much does it cost to run a Bathroom Heat Lamp in Bridgeport, CT?

At Bridgeport's average electricity rate of 24.8¢/kWh, a Bathroom Heat Lamp costs approximately $3 per year to run. That's about $0.26 per month with typical usage of 0.2 hours per day.

What is the electricity rate in Bridgeport, CT?

The average residential electricity rate in Bridgeport, CT is 24.8¢/kWh, which is 91% above the national average of 13.0¢/kWh. The primary utility provider is Eversource Energy.

How much electricity does a Bathroom Heat Lamp use per year?

A Bathroom Heat Lamp uses approximately 250 watts and consumes about 13 kWh per year with typical usage of 0.2 hours/day for 250 days/year.
